Case Study
Route 9 - Chestnut Neck, NJ
T hrough Atlantic County, NJ, Rt. 9 traverses several inlets of the Atlantic Ocean before it merges with the Garden State Parkway. The section of Rt. 9 crossing Nacote Creek was undergoing conversion from a 2-lane road to a 4-lane divided highway. The existing bridge was demolished to accommodate the wider replace- ment bridge.
